Significance of Concrete Scanning



Concrete scanning plays a crucial function in guaranteeing the security and honesty of building and construction tasks. By making use of sophisticated innovations such as ground-penetrating radar (GPR) and electro-magnetic induction, construction teams can accurately locate rebar, post-tension cables, avenues, and various other possible obstructions within concrete structures. This procedure is vital for stopping expensive problems, making certain structural security, and preserving task timelines.


Among the main reasons why concrete scanning is so essential is its capability to reduce threats throughout the construction phase. By recognizing surprise threats below the surface, such as voids or tatty areas within the concrete, contractors can proactively deal with these issues before they rise right into even more significant troubles. This aggressive method not only enhances employee security yet likewise minimizes the likelihood of building delays and spending plan overruns.


Furthermore, concrete scanning allows construction teams to make educated choices based on precise data. By having a clear understanding of the subsurface conditions, project managers can plan excavation, boring, or reducing activities better, decreasing the capacity for unexpected damages to crucial structural components. Advanced Technologies for Detection

Utilizing sophisticated innovations is important for boosting the accuracy and effectiveness of discovering subsurface components in construction projects. Among the innovative technologies changing the detection process is Ground Permeating Radar (GPR) GPR utilizes high-frequency radar waves to pass through the ground and create an in-depth photo of subsurface frameworks, energies, and abnormalities. This non-destructive method allows building teams to determine possible barriers prior to excavation, lowering job hold-ups and costly problems.


Another innovative technology is Electromagnetic Induction (EMI), which discovers metal and non-metallic things below ground by causing electromagnetic fields. EMI is particularly useful for locating hidden utilities like pipes and cables - GPR Concrete Scanning Bellevue. Furthermore, Acoustic Pulse Echo (APE) technology makes use of audio waves to evaluate the condition of concrete frameworks and discover splits, delaminations, or gaps. APE provides real-time information, allowing immediate decision-making on repair service or support requirements.


Additionally, advancements in infrared thermography have actually allowed the discovery of wetness seepage and insulation spaces within concrete structures. This modern technology aids in avoiding future degeneration and ensuring the durability of building and constructions.
